This is the exact paragraph from the article:
When I asked Prime Minister Henry recently how he planned to resolve the situation, he smiled and threw up his hands. "Haitians are very resourceful," he said. "Maybe they will invent something."
Wasn't it President Rene Preval who told the people "naje pou w soti"?
If you thought for one second that Haitian prime minister Ariel Henry and the people in power are planning to do anything to resolve Haiti's problems, let this be your answer.
The article is titled: Haiti Held Hostage - Gangs control the capital. Foreign help is scarce. Can the embattled island nation save itself?
Published by Jon Lee Anderson on the New Yorker magazine on July 17, 2023.
